School Bus Mechanic/Bus Driver- The Salisbury R-IV School District is accepting applications for a school bus mechanic/driver for the 2024-25 school year.  The position will work with the Transportation Director to plan, schedule, repair and preventative maintenance on Salisbury R-IV transportation fleet as needed; ensure the availability of vehicles in safe operating condition; and perform duties as a daily driver of a school bus.  To apply, submit a resume and completed non-certified job application to Jared Wallace or Troy Billue, Salisbury R-IV Schools, 1000 South Maple Ave. Salisbury, MO 65281. Email: jwallace@salisbury.k12.mo.us  Email: tbillue@salisbury.k12.mo.us. Phone (660) 388-6699. Applications are available at the bottom of the employment vacancy page.

 Q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Must be 21 years of age

  • Possess or be able to train to obtain a valid Commercial Driver's License with passenger and School Bus (S) endorsement

    • Salisbury R-IV will provide training to assist in obtaining this license if needed

    • The School Bus (S) endorsement requires an annual physical exam

  • Minimum of two years driving experience (does not have to be a school bus)

  • Successfully complete a pre-employment drug test

  • Complete a background check

  • Exhibit professionalism

  • Experience repairing and servicing school buses or other vehicles, willingness to learn as training can be provided
